Hi everyone
I have been reading the posts and wonder if anyone can give me some advice? I guess its all been said before? I am in the UK and am addicted to nurofen + which contains ibuprofen, caffeine and the very addicitve codeine phosphate (12.8mg per pill). I have been taking these pills now for about 5 years and once got up to as many as 36 per day - all taken at once for effect. Now I have managed to get down to 12 pills per day. I seem to be able to do without them for 3 or 4 days and then start again. This roller coaster is killing me - makes me so depressed, unmotivated etc etc. Why is it that I can manage to stay off for a few days but then inevitably go back on again? I have tried and tried and tried..............
I have been reading at the solpadeine site and the overcount site - but still I continue ............ I really cannot understand it. But its the nature of addiction? Anyone out there with a similar problem? Any advice would be so very welcome.
